England take slender lead in third test

View attachment 237160


England have taken a 2-1 lead in the third test of the FM Base Ashes series after a 3-1 win in the second game between the two sides.

Australia nearly started the match in style, but Yaya Toure scooped his free kick over the bar from just over 20 yards in the 5th minute. England hit back in the 12th minute however, when Sergio Aguero played the ball down the right flank and found Thomas Muller, who floated a cross to the far post and found a leaping Cristiano Ronaldo, who fought off attention from both Cesar Azpilicueta and Mats Hummels to nod the ball home.

View attachment 237157


Australia appeared to be on level terms in the 20th minute when Messi headed in an Arjen Robben cross at the near post, but the goal was chalked off because of an offside flag. Just a minute later Manuel Neuer was called into action when Aguero pulled the ball back to Muller from the byline, but his shot was blocked at the near post by the German keeper. Neuer was again busy in the 24th minute when he safely held an Aguero shot after the Argentine had jinked past the challenge of Hummels.

And Australia restored parity just a minute later when a long ball from Neuer evaded Vincent Kompany's head, allowing Luka Modric to nip in and round David De Gea to make it 1-1.

View attachment 237156


The Aussies nearly took a 2-1 lead in the 40th minute, but Messi's free kick from 25 yards struck the outside of the post and went out. Australia were almost caught napping straight after the half time interval, when Muller crossed to the far post and found Ronaldo, whose close range effort was somehow tipped over the bar by an excellent save from Manuel Neuer.

From the resulting corner, the ball found its way to Andres Iniesta on the edge of the box with Neuer was out of position after rushing to the near post, the keeper somehow clawed Iniesta's effort out, but Muller managed to poke home the rebound amidst a crowd of players inside the 6 yard area.

View attachment 237155

England came forward again in the 49th minute, and would have doubled their lead when Muller looked to latch onto a Ronaldo cross to the far post, but the ball was cleared away at the last minute by Leighton Baines. England had another chance in the 56th minute, but Muller blazed well wide after easily turning inside David Alaba. Neuer was again kept busy on the hour mark, tipping wide a Ronaldo shot from the edge of the area. The ball stayed in play and eventually fell to Kroos, who slammed a shot over the bar from 20 yards.

Australia should have been level in the 72nd minute when Hazard cut inside from the left flank past Lahm, but he selfishly blazed his effort high and wide. England almost killed the game off in the 78th minute when Iniesta received the ball just inside the area following a corner, but Neuer again acrobatically denied him. Zlatan Ibrahimovic had a chance from inside the D in the 80th minute when he was set up by Hazard, but he scuffed his swivel and shot, and the ball went harmlessly wide.

England killed the game off in the 86th minute, when Muller took advantage of some slack marking from Alaba and Thiago Silva to break free at the far post and tap home an excellent cross from Jordi Alba.

View attachment 237153

The ball was in the Aussie net once again in stoppage time, but Ronaldo's effort was chalked off for offside. Australia almost clawed one back in the 92nd minute when Messi volleyed toward the top corner, but De Gea superbly denied him and England saw out the 3-1 win to take a lead in the third test.
